Question : Find the Arc Elasticity of demand if the quantity demanded falls from 4600 to 4200 when the price of the item increases from Rs. 960 to Rs. 1000.

Option 1: - 2.23

Option 2: -2.09

 

Option 3: 2.23

Option 4: 2.09

Correct Answer: - 2.23


Solution : The correct option is -2.23.

Arc elasticity is the elasticity of one variable with respect to another between two given points. It is used when there is no general way to define the relationship between the two variables. Arc elasticity is also defined as the elasticity between two points on a curve.

Arc Elasticity = [(Q2 - Q1)/((Q2 + Q1)/2)]/[(P2 - P1)/((P2 + P1)/2)]

Q1 = 4600, Q2 = 4200, P1 = Rs. 960, P2 = Rs. 1000

Arc Elasticity = [(4200 - 4600)/((4200 + 4600)/2)]/[(1000 - 960)/((1000 + 960)/2)]

Arc Elasticity = (-1/11)/(2/49)

Arc Elasticity = -49/22 = -2.23.
